About Aria

I am a Biology tutor with over 4 years of experience and an MSc in Biotechnology. My passion lies in marine biology and the fascinating, mysterious ecosystems of the deep sea. I am captivated by the hidden worlds found around hydrothermal vents, where life thrives in extreme conditions. I explore topics such as bioluminescence, the incredible adaptations of deep-sea organisms, and the unique ecological systems that remain largely unexplored. These subjects reveal the beauty and complexity of life under the ocean’s surface. I aim to make these ideas engaging and accessible to my students. My lessons go beyond textbooks. I encourage critical thinking, curiosity, and a deep appreciation for biodiversity. I guide students in understanding not only marine life but also the ecological processes that shape our oceans. I also address the challenges of ocean exploration, showing how science pushes boundaries to discover the unknown. Teaching marine biology is more than sharing knowledge—it is sharing wonder. I help learners build a strong foundation while inspiring them to explore deeper questions. Together, we can dive into the mysteries of the deep ocean and discover what lies beyond our current understanding.

My teaching approach in Biology is centred on critical thinking and evidence-based reasoning. I encourage students to ask questions, evaluate data, and build their own scientific understanding. The focus is not only on learning facts but on developing a way of thinking that reflects how real biologists work. I cover a wide range of topics, from cell biology and genetics to evolutionary biology, natural selection, speciation, and phylogenetics. These subjects reveal how life has diversified over time and how scientists uncover the connections between species. Lessons are structured to make complex ideas simple, while still showing the depth and beauty of biological science. I use real-world examples, case studies, and visual tools to help students connect theory with reality. This method allows them to see biology as a living science that shapes medicine, conservation, and technology. My background as a food chemist and green chemist adds another layer of perspective, linking biological concepts with practical solutions for everyday life and the environment. I dedicate myself to refining each learner’s understanding of life’s diversity, guiding them patiently through advanced concepts while building confidence step by step. I also ensure they are prepared for exams, assignments, and higher-level discussions. The goal is to help students gain clarity, curiosity, and the ability to discuss life’s grand narrative with confidence. With the right guidance, every learner can excel and find excitement in exploring the complexity of biology.
